Default Bilstein Touring front with HD rear?

I recently discovered that my front shocks are Bilstein Sports (not HD like I ordered) and the rear are the correct HD's. Since I HATE my Bilstein Sports (hate is and understatement) and have suffered with them for 3 years, I am going to change them now that I know they are not right for my application. From what I have gathered, Sports are for lowered suspensions and HDs are for stock. I find the rear of the car has never been harsh, just the front and always assumed it was because the front is heavier. So...

Can I replace my fronts with Bilstein Touring shocks and leave the rears as HDs?

For 3 years I have been driving with my front shocks being Sports and the rears being HDs. I installed them, so I am to blame for not noticing Blauparts.com sent me the wrong parts (a common problem I've had with them).
